A can do a task alone in 96 days. B is thrice as efficient as A. A worked for 24 days alone and then B joined him. In how many days will they complete the remaining task together? |
18 16 21 14 |
18 |
A = 96 days, Given, B is thrice as efficient as A. therefore, A : B = 1: 3 (Efficiency) ⇒ Total work = 1 x 96 = 96 units, ..(Efficiency × Days = Total work) ⇒ A worked for 24 days alone = 1 x 24 = 24 units, Remaining work = 96 - 24 = 72 units, ⇒ B joined A, so time required by them to complete the remaining work together = \(\frac{72}{1+3}\) = \(\frac{72}{4}\) = 18 days. ..(\(\frac{Work}{Efficiency}\) = Time) |
